Регистрация
Вход через соцсети
Восстановление пароля

сравнение таблиц через listquery

Новый топик
04.03.2013, 15:03
Ответить | Цитировать
Гость
Гость

Столкнулся с проблемой сравнения таблиц и вывода результата после выполнения условия. Есть две таблицы "товары" и "аналоги товаров". У таблицы товары есть поле name a у таблицы aналоги есть поле analog. Нужно в компоненте в разделе "Отображение объекта" сделать такую вещь чтобы если name=analog то выводились другие поля таблицы aналог.
Код:
".$f_this_item_variants = listQuery("SELECT * FROM Message57 JOIN test_analog where Message57.Name=test_analog.analog ORDER BY Priority DESC","
<table><tr><td>\$data[ves]</td><td>\$data[power]</td><td>\$data[t]</td><td>\$data[analog]</td></tr></table>")."

В общем должно получится такое, если поле name=analog то выводит другие поля, если неравны то ничего не выводит, а у меня выводит все содержимое таблицы и причем он не сравнивает в каждом товаре выводитгрустный
198 196 12939
Описание проекта